Today, I finally did. "I will learn to love the skies I'm under". That lyric struck me. What? How do you love the sky? It's... the sky. I thought about it, and I came to this conclusion: The sky changes.



Every day it's a different shade of blue. Some days, it's so beautiful, and makes you so excited to face the day! Some days, it looks kind of scary and dismal, and makes you want to crawl back into your safe, warm bed. Such is life. Some days, your surroundings will be awesome! Grand! Everything going well for you! And then the next... Well, it's so bad that you forget you ever had a good day. The lyrics are saying that we should learn to love life, no matter how awful it seems. Because it changes. No matter what, the sky isn't constant, and neither is life. We can't predict what's going to happen, and sometimes, we'll be prepared for another type of sky. I can't be the only one who's stepped out into the cold rain in shorts and flip flops.

I will learn to love the skies I'm under. I will learn to love my life.
